Output 348ffe21ec51df76e13abe6eaef1749cac932518ca0e96da0d2a305e0ec72fd0:1

value
17975679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f244be8cf05489e7d29f3fa82306fc20285396 OP_EQUAL
address
39FbZPNm5dbE3auWjLthUGTsUq5WKmUTAB
transaction
348ffe21ec51df76e13abe6eaef1749cac932518ca0e96da0d2a305e0ec72fd0
confirmations
255294
spent
true